A paramedic is a healthcare professional trained to provide medical care to patients in emergency situations. Some synonyms for the term paramedic may include emergency medical technician (EMT), ambulance technician, medical responder, or first responder. These terms all refer to individuals who are trained to provide immediate medical care to patients in need of assistance, often in chaotic or high-pressure environments. Paramedics must be quick-thinking, knowledgeable about medical procedures, and able to remain calm in stressful situations. They play a vital role in the healthcare system by providing life-saving interventions to patients before they can receive definitive care at a hospital.
